#c28d1e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c28d1e is composed of 76.1% red, 55.3% green and 11.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 27.3% magenta, 84.5% yellow and 23.9% black. It has a hue angle of 40.6 degrees, a saturation of 73.2% and a lightness of 43.9%. #c28d1e color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ff3c with #851b00.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#c28d1e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c28d1e has RGB values of R:194, G:141, B:30 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.27, Y:0.85,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 12750110.
